A complete guide to visit Andaman Islands, India
Located off the mainland of India in the Bay of Bengal are the Andaman Islands – a cluster of islands with the most dense tropical rainforests, most pristine white sand beaches and beautiful coral reefs. As you set foot on these, they will immediate remind you of the vibes of most pristine beaches & Islands … Read more